• I have the normal version of your plugin installed to increase products by 0.1 increments, and it works perfectly when the decimal step change is set at product level (See the “1SN” category here: https://ehrco-dev-co-uk.stackstaging.com/1sn-hydraulic-hose/ )

    However when trying to set it at category level, it is not working. See the “2SN” category here: https://ehrco-dev-co-uk.stackstaging.com/2sn-hydraulic-hose/

    I have set it at the top-level category (“Hydraulic Hose”) and the sub-category level (Hydraulic Hose > 2SN) but it still is not working.

    No options are set at product level for the 2SN category, but it seems to be reverting to the default settings rather than the settings at category level. Is there something I am missing?

    The page I need help with: [log in to see the link]

Viewing 5 replies - 1 through 5 (of 5 total)
  • Plugin Author wpgear

    (@wpgear)

    I think that might be the case. For example:

    • Product “ABC” has the parameter “Step” = 0.1
    • Product “DEF” does not have the “Step” parameter
    • Category “Cat1” has parameter “Step” = 0.2
    • Category “Cat2” has parameter “Step” = 0.3
    • Category “Cat3” does not have parameter “Step”
    • Global “Step” = 1

      Processing:
      Product “ABC” – OK.

      Product “DEF”:
      – If included only in Category “Cat3”, then “Step” = 1 (Global)
      – If included only in Category “Cat1”, then “Step” = 0.2 (Cat1)
      – If included in Category “Cat1” & Category “Cat2”, then “Step” = Undefined! Contradiction of choice.

      In this case, the “Step” parameter will be selected as the First of all the Categories that the “DEF” Product belongs to.
    Thread Starter kurtw92

    (@kurtw92)

    Thanks for your fast reply. I understand what you are saying, however I’m afraid that doesn’t seem to be the case here. Both levels of category use the same Step value.

    In this instance, both the top-level category (Hydraulic Hose) and sub-category (2SN) have the same settings for Step. The Step value for the individual product has been left empty.

    So my set-up is as follows:

    Cat 1: Hydraulic Hose (Step = 0.1)
    Cat 2: Hydraulic Hose > 2SN (Step = 0.1)
    Product SKU: 032TV (Step = empty)

    Global Step = 1

    However, for products in the 1SN category, this is all working fine. The only difference is for the 1SN products, the Step is set at product level, not category level.

    Hope that helps! Looking forward to hearing from you.

    Plugin Author wpgear

    (@wpgear)

    Hi kurtw92 again.
    Let’s do 3 experiments:
    1:
    Make a new Test Product. “STEP” = Empty
    Category only “Hydraulic Hose” (STEP = 0.1)
    What happened? What is the meaning of “STEP”?

    2:
    Test Product. “STEP” = Empty
    Category only “Hydraulic Hose > 2SN” (STEP = 0.1)
    Update Product. Just click “Update”.
    What happened? What is the meaning of “STEP”?

    3:
    Test Product. “STEP” = Empty
    Category “Hydraulic Hose” & “Hydraulic Hose > 2SN”
    Update Product. Just click “Update”.
    What happened? What is the meaning of “STEP”?

    Thread Starter kurtw92

    (@kurtw92)

    Sure, the results of the test are:

    1. Product STEP = Empty
    Category only “Hydraulic Hose” (STEP = 0.1)
    Result: Step is going up by 1 (e.g. 1, 2, 3, etc)

    2. Product STEP = Empty
    Category only “Hydraulic Hose > 2SN” (STEP = 0.1)
    Result: Step is going up by 1 (e.g. 1, 2, 3, etc)

    3. Product STEP = Empty
    Category “Hydraulic Hose” & “Hydraulic Hose > 2SN”
    Result: Step is going up by 1 (e.g. 1, 2, 3, etc)


    In summary, all three tests gave the same results. No matter what is set at Global level or category level, it seems that the Step only changes for the product when set at product level (Not at category level).

    Happy to hear any thoughts you might have!

    Plugin Author wpgear

    (@wpgear)

    Very interesting!

    I can’t repeat your problem. But I’m trying to do it.

    Test Product (Admin Page) -> Tab “General” -> “Quentity Options”:
    What do you see in the fields:
    “Minimum”?
    “Default set”?
    “STEP CHANGE +/-“?
    “Maximum”?
    “Price unit-label”?
    “Disable Price Unit-Label”?
    * If there are no values, then there is PlaceHolder.

    Also:
    Products (Admin Page) -> Decimal Quantity:
    Min Quantity: ?
    Max Quantity: ?
    Step change Quantity: ?
    Default set Quantity: ?

    Also:
    “Hydraulic Hose” Category Settings (Admin Page):
    Price Unit-Label: ?
    Min Quantity: ?
    Max Quantity: ?
    Step change Quantity: ?
    Default set Quantity: ?

Viewing 5 replies - 1 through 5 (of 5 total)
  • The topic ‘Category Settings Ignored’ is closed to new replies.